Abdominal/ pelvic cramping may be due to several things. It may be caused by intestinal issues like gas or stool passing through the colon. It may be due to gynecological issues such as pre-menstrual cramping or vaginal infections (yeast, bacterial vaginosis, STDs). Some women have pelvic cramping because of a bladder or urinary tract infection.
